Kanto Region

The Kanto region, centered around Tokyo, offers a combination of bustling urban life, serene mountain getaways, and stunning subtropical islands. Tokyo itself is a vibrant city that seamlessly blends traditional and modern lifestyles. However, before heading off to explore other destinations like Kyoto, it’s worth taking the time to discover the onsen resorts, pristine mountain valleys, beautiful beaches, UNESCO World Heritage sites, and cultural treasures that Kanto has to offer. Within easy reach of Tokyo, cities like Yokohama, Gunma, Saitama, and Ibaraki boast rich cultural heritage and natural beauty. The volcanic Ogasawara Islands provide a unique subtropical escape, with diverse wildlife and crystal-clear waters. Kanto’s culinary scene is equally diverse, with a wide range of global cuisines available in restaurants catering to all budgets.

Hokkaido Region

Hokkaido is a well-known destination for winter sports enthusiasts due to its abundant powder snow and excellent resorts like Niseko, Rusutsu, and Furano. The capital city, Sapporo, is famous for its beer, ramen, and annual Snow Festival. The port town of Hakodate has charming historical areas and spectacular night views. Hokkaido’s mild summers are perfect for hiking and exploring the many National Parks, which offer unspoiled nature, natural hot springs, and volcanic lakes. Visitors can learn about the culture and traditions of the Ainu people at Lake Akan or observe free-roaming brown bears, foxes, and deer in the Shiretoko Peninsula.

Chubu Region

Chubu is a central region in Honshu, spanning from the north to the south of the island and bordered by the Sea of Japan and the Pacific Ocean. It offers a wide range of activities, from exploring vibrant cities to finding peace in mountain retreats, while also providing an opportunity to immerse oneself in traditional Japanese culture. In Kanazawa’s Higashi Chaya district, visitors can step into teahouses that date back to the Edo period, while Gokayama showcases the art of washi-making and the charm of traditional Gassho-Zukuri farmhouses with their thatched roofs. For a unique experience, one can participate in a workshop to learn about gold leaf application at Hakukokan. Chubu is a diverse and expansive region that includes smaller regions such as Hokuriku to the north, Tokai to the south, Chukyo, which is a major economic hub, and Koshinetsu, known for its rugged mountainous terrain often referred to as the “roof of Japan.”

Tohoku Region

The Tohoku region, located in northeastern Japan, offers unspoiled countryside, rich historical sites, and thrilling seasonal activities. Despite the devastating earthquake and tsunami in 2011, the resilience of the local people and their love for the region are aiding in its recovery. Comprising six prefectures, Tohoku shares customs, heritage, and a strong sense of community. The region boasts stunning natural landscapes, culturally significant landmarks, renowned sake breweries, and a variety of outdoor pursuits such as rafting, trekking, and skiing. While less urbanized than Tokyo and not as developed as Hokkaido, Tohoku presents an intriguing option for a day trip from the capital or a memorable side excursion while journeying to the northernmost part of Japan’s main island.

Kansai Region

The Kansai region is famous for its rich cultural and spiritual heritage, offering a wide range of activities to discover. It is renowned for its impressive castles, including Osaka Castle and Himeji Castle, as well as serene Zen gardens and pilgrimage routes for those seeking spiritual experiences. Kyoto and Nara, both former capital cities of Japan, are brimming with cultural and historical treasures, while Koyasan in Wakayama has long been a revered destination for religious pilgrims. Moreover, visitors can immerse themselves in the vibrant nightlife of Osaka’s entertainment districts and enjoy breathtaking views of the Kobe cityscape.

Chugoku Region

The Chugoku region is a hidden treasure for nature enthusiasts, history buffs, and avid hikers. While Hiroshima is a popular destination known for its iconic floating shrine and historical significance, it merely serves as a starting point for those venturing into western Japan. Continuing west on the Sanyo Shinkansen opens up opportunities to explore charming coastal towns and embark on island-hopping adventures in the Seto Inland Sea, with further routes leading to Kyushu and Shikoku. For those who prefer venturing inland, the region offers breathtaking peaks like Mt. Daisen, captivating natural landscapes, and exciting discoveries awaiting in Shimane and Tottori.

Shikoku Region

Shikoku, despite being the smallest of Japan’s main islands, is a treasure trove of natural beauty and cultural heritage. With its stunning coastline along the Seto Inland Sea, delectable udon noodles, rejuvenating hot springs, the renowned Shikoku 88 Temple Pilgrimage, and vibrant summer festivals showcasing traditional Japanese dancing, the island offers a diverse range of experiences. It is also the setting for Natsume Soseki’s acclaimed novel “Botchan.” For travelers in search of an authentic and traditional Japanese encounter, Shikoku is an essential destination to explore.

Kyushu Region

Kyushu, the third-largest island in Japan, is a vibrant and dynamic region that offers a wealth of culture, energy, and diverse activities. With convenient access by land, sea, and air, visitors can easily explore this captivating island. Kyushu is renowned for its tonkotsu ramen, soothing hot springs, breathtaking mountains, and picturesque beaches. While Fukuoka stands out as a thriving startup hub, the southern part of the island boasts rugged volcanic landscapes that have given rise to eight hot spring areas collectively known as Beppu Onsen, as well as stunning mountain ranges like Kirishima. Kyushu strikes a perfect balance between modernity and traditional living, making it an ideal destination to discover at a relaxed and leisurely pace. Travelers can venture to the southern part of the island to unwind amidst spectacular natural beauty, experience unique local culture, and savor the delightful cuisine.
